Top Family-Friendly Destinations
Some of the best destinations for vacations for toddlers in the USA include Orlando, Florida, known for its theme parks like Walt Disney World and Universal Studios. These parks offer toddler-friendly attractions, character meet-and-greets, and play areas designed for younger children. Other notable destinations include San Diego, California, with its world-renowned zoo and beautiful beaches, and Washington, D.C., where toddlers can explore the National Mall and various museums that offer interactive exhibits.
Choosing the Right Accommodation
When selecting accommodations for vacations for toddlers in the USA, look for family-oriented hotels or resorts that provide amenities such as cribs, high chairs, and kid-friendly dining options. Many hotels offer special packages for families, including free meals for children or discounted rates for larger suites. Additionally, consider locations with easy access to attractions, as this will minimize travel time and maximize enjoyment for your little ones.

Travel Tips for Families with Toddlers
Traveling with toddlers can be challenging, but with the right preparation, vacations for toddlers in the USA can be enjoyable. Always pack essential items such as snacks, toys, and comfort items like blankets or stuffed animals to keep your child calm during travel. Additionally, consider traveling during off-peak hours to avoid crowds and long waits, making the journey smoother for both you and your toddler.
